Rhyyis Champion/Deck Breakdown

Updated: May 29



  • Who is Rhyyis?

    • Rhyyis is an A rank Octian Occultist and leader of the Black Ice Pirates. Having high HP and SDG but low ATK and decent INT and DEF, she is a capable mage, suitable for any game type. 

    • Although she lacks offensive and defensive markers, her 3 shade and 3 frost markers opens the door to higher level shade and frost spells to make up the difference. 


  • What strategies can I use?

    • Rhyyis can be augmented for a shade decks, a shade/frost hybrid, or a frost deck. Until the arrival of other black ice spells, players can maximize the included cards to build the most optimal black ice deck. 

    • If you find yourself needed more defensive options, you can try adding shadow coffin to increase your defenses  

    • Utilize her surprise defensive capabilities to thwart plans, and launch a counter offensive blitz on your turn. 

    • The second part of her mastery can be used against mono-element champions like Kirba to shut them down for a single turn. 

    • Rhyyis' high SDG output potential and 6 spell crests make her an excellent magician, and effective against guardian champions like Vynessa and Basset, whose focus is on defending against Melee attacks. Champions with low or potentially low INT such as Ronk and Esgaris may also fall to her high SDG output

    • Good team ups for Rhyyis include other frost champions such as Darrio, Elricka, and/or Starmory. Alternatively, pairing Rhyyis with a shade champion like Syun could be fruitful as well. 


  • What are her weaknesses? 

    • While Rhyyis is a well rounded champion with great HP and SDG, her low ATK and 0 offensive markers make adapting her into a melee fighter difficult.  Additionally, her fair INT and Def make her weaker against glass cannons of both melee and spell types . Try adding additional defensive options to your deck to increase her survivability. By combining it with her mastery, you may find yourself with a more well rounded deck.

    • Tough match ups for Rhyyis may include high pressure champions, such as Avigail, and sages, such as Cyd and Ayleth for their higher INT and advantages against magicians. 


  • Deck Difficulty 

    • This deck is rated moderate difficulty due to alternate effects when using black Ice as shade spells. As an occultist, remember that if the black ice is being used as a shade spell, Rhyyis' baked effect will allow you to activate it at 2 less Will.

    • Control your opponent with buccaneer blow and Black Ice Brine Cannon, utilizing the 'Freeze' and 'Frighten' status effects to slow down your opponents momentum. 

    • Since the majority of the cards included are frost spells, champions who can use frost spells would benefit greatly from the cards included. Use the cards to enhance your existing frost decks or add other frost or shade cards into the deck to strengthen it. 


  • Card Walkthrough 


    • Black Ice - Black Mirror 

      • This new spell and the signature for the deck will helps against Mystic skills. Any deck built for champions with 3 or more Frost markers (naturally or by equipping a weapon) should use this as a staple. 



    • Black Ice - Sea Foam Harden

      • This defensive spell is good for cooling down your other black ice cards, adding crests, and increasing your survivability against swarming attack decks by providing additional Def and Int after receiving damage and lasting for the duration of the turn.

    • Black Ice - Brain Freeze

      • Useful against tactical spells and the magicians who rely on them, i.e , blossom, spark, beginning snowfall, etc. 

    • Black Ice - Brine Cannon

      • A new hard hitting ice spell capable of rivaling flame spells in damage.

    • Black Ice - Corral Blunderbuss

      • Deal damage and boost your survivability. 

      • Use with things that freeze champions like buccaneer blow and glacier 

    • Black Ice - Loch Whip

      • Gains bonus damage for frozen zones much like ice rage spiral. Utilize it with cards that freeze zones such as buccaneer blow to increase your damage output. 

      • Use with Ice Rage spiral, glacier, buccaneer blow or other cards that freeze zones to boost its damage.

    • Tidal Wave

      • Brine Cannon and Black Mirror both have longer cooldowns. Time this card correctly to regain access to these spells faster. 

      • Good for high CC frost spells 

    • Buccaneer Blow

      • Use to control the flow of battle by freezing your opponent and activity Zone

    • Spinal Sting

      • Second strong attack in the deck and can do peel damage with the venomous crests

      • Useful card for Elricka 

    • Abyssal Depths 

      • Can be used to scout your opponents face-down cards so you can avoid surprises as well as increasing Rhyyis' SDG. 

      • Also, if timed correctly, you can utilize the card to pull off some interesting techniques by capitalizing on the switching mechanic in 2v2 or 3v3 play. 

    • Lumera's Seagrass

      • This card gives this structure deck more Will than any other currently available, allowing you to launch more devastating chains. Darrio and Elricka decks may also benefit from this new food card. 

    • Nadian Red Algae

      • This new food bolsters your frost spell damage slightly less than a low potion, but allows you to continue your turn. Utilize it when you're sure your opening frost spell will land. 

    • Captain's Cutlass 

      • This will give you even more control over the match by applying 'Frightened' as well as freeze to champions when using Buccaneer Blow.
